Top Tourist Attractions in South America

South America is full of stunning tourist attractions, and a map can help you plan your itinerary accordingly. Some of the top tourist destinations include Machu Picchu in Peru, the Amazon rainforest, Iguazu Falls in Brazil and Argentina, and the Galapagos Islands in Ecuador. Using a Map for Cultural Exploration

One of the best things about traveling through South America is experiencing the local culture. From the food to the music to the art, each country has its own unique traditions and customs. A South America map with states and capitals can help you identify areas where you can immerse yourself in the local culture and learn more about the history and traditions of the region.

For example, you can use a map to plan a trip to the Andean highlands in Peru, where you can learn about the ancient Inca civilization and visit local markets to try traditional foods and crafts. In Brazil, you can use a map to plan a trip to Salvador, where you can experience the Afro-Brazilian culture and music.

Q: What is the best time to visit South America?

A: The best time to visit South America depends on the region you are visiting and the activities you want to do. Generally, the dry season (May-September) is the best time to visit the Andes and the Amazon, while the summer months (December-February) are the best time to visit the beaches in Brazil and Argentina.
